PDD Kishtwar Intensifies Action Against Unauthorized Appliances

Kishtwar, December 9 (TKA) : The Power Development Department (PDD) Kishtwar carried out an intensive inspection drive in the town to tackle the widespread use of banned nichrome-based heaters, boilers, and other unauthorised electrical loads.

The operation, led by Assistant Executive Engineer Er. Showkat Khan of the Electric Sub-Division Kishtwar, alongside a team of engineers and field staff, focused on reducing feeder overloading and preventing damage to vital power infrastructure and cables.

During the crackdown, approximately 140 illegal heaters, boilers, and similar devices were seized and destroyed. This initiative reduced the power load by nearly half a megawatt (MW), providing significant relief to the strained electricity distribution network.

The PDD has announced plans to expand these inspection drives to rural areas in the coming days, ensuring strict enforcement of power usage regulations throughout the district.

The department also issued a strict warning against tampering with electricity meters, stating that violators will face heavy fines and legal action under the Electricity Act, which includes the possibility of imprisonment.

Residents have been urged to adhere to power usage guidelines and avoid using unauthorised appliances. The PDD has also encouraged the public to report instances of meter tampering or illegal power usage to the authorities for necessary action.___(TKA)
